Not to my knowledge, anyway it is short and sweet (as you would expect from a bit of a unlisted 'Easter egg'), here's a transcript -
Recorded on 'Astoria'
DG: It was torture to make. We really weren't getting on at all well. I felt that Roger was resurrecting tracks that we'd not accepted for The Wall album and I did say to him "They weren't good enough then, why are they good enough now?". It got so difficult that Roger wanted me not to have a say in what was going on the production side of the album so after a lot of arguing and humming and haring and soul searching I agreed to come off the production credits.
NM: It was dreadful really, it was dreadful. It was not the way a band should make records and I think we all thought that. Roger certainly thought it as he left the band shortly afterwards.
